About

Tactical roguelike deckbuilding game in a funky post apocalyptic far west. Pick a hero, build your own deck and cleanse the world from the evil. On top of regular attacks and defenses, make good use of movement and positioning on the grid to stay alive !

Spellbound Shuffle — Session FAQ

How long does a session of Spellbound Shuffle take?
The minimum meaningful session for Spellbound Shuffle is approximately 15 minutes. This is the shortest play window where you can make real progress or have a satisfying experience, based on community data.
Can you pause Spellbound Shuffle?
Spellbound Shuffle uses save points or manual saves. You'll need to reach a checkpoint before exiting to avoid losing progress — factor this into your session planning.
Does Spellbound Shuffle pressure you to keep playing?
Spellbound Shuffle has no FOMO mechanics — no timed events, live content, or narrative cliffhangers. You can stop whenever you want without feeling like you're missing out.
